

Eating Disorders Explained: A Psychiatrist on the Signs No One Talks About
"You can have an eating disorder and not be in an underweight body." This powerful insight from Dr. Elizabeth Wassenaar, Regional Medical Director at the Eating Recovery Center, challenges everything we think we know about food, weight, and mental health.
